TRIWA x Dominic Wilcox

Last season TRIWA collaborated with two of our favorite street artists Supakitch & Koralie to create a small collection of watches. Recently the Swedish watchmakers worked closely with British artist and designer Dominic Wilcox to create three pieces of artwork inspired by this season’s timepieces. The miniature scenes represent the process of watch production from the delivery of parts to the assembly and refinement. Dominic says “I’ve always liked the idea of little people living in a secret miniature world.” So cool!
